Having very sharp tools is one of the most important aspects of proper traditional woodworking with hand tools. many beginners think that they stink at woodworking, but usually they are just using dull (or improperly sharpened) hand tools. to start off with i recommend buying quality sharpening supplies for sharpening & honing your chisels. Other woodworking tools for beginners. now that we have the power tools out of the way, here are some other things you should pick up before your first project. tape measure. you won’t get very far in your first woodworking project without a tape measure! look for one with easy to read numbers, and a sturdy tape that won’t crumple over long.
